Bently Nevada 3500/15 133292-01 Configuration Guide

In oil refineries and gas plants, unplanned machinery downtime often stems from undetected vibration or overspeed events. The Bently Nevada 3500/15 133292-01 power supply module solves this pain point by delivering reliable, conditioned DC power to the entire 3500 rack system. Consequently, operators in power plants and chemical facilities maintain continuous data acquisition for critical rotating assets. This directly reduces costly production halts and ensures compliance with safety standards.
Core Value of the 3500/15 133292-01 Module
The 3500/15 133292-01 is a low-voltage DC power supply designed for the Bently Nevada 3500 series vibration monitoring system. It provides stable low-voltage DC power to various monitoring components, such as sensors, acquisition cards, and control modules. Therefore, it ensures accurate monitoring and reliable operation of your industrial equipment.
Technical Insights on the 3500/15 133292-01
Three key parameters define the module’s contribution to operational efficiency. First, its input voltage tolerance stabilizes power delivery even under grid fluctuations, thereby preventing unexpected resets of vibration monitoring channels. Second, the output ripple specification ensures clean power to the backplane. This extends the lifespan of adjacent I/O modules by reducing electrical stress. Third, the operating temperature range (-30°C to +65°C) allows deployment in outdoor compressor stations without additional enclosures. This directly improves plant reliability in extreme climates.
Installation & Maintenance for the 3500/15 133292-01
  1. Use cable ties and locking connectors for the AC input terminals. In high-vibration environments, loose wires cause intermittent power loss. Therefore, always torque terminal screws to 7–9 in-lbs and apply thread-locking compound.
  2. The 3500/15 lacks built-in transient suppression. Consequently, install a properly rated TVSS device upstream (e.g., DIN-rail surge protector). This prevents damage from lightning-induced spikes common in outdoor petrochemical yards.
  3. Dust accumulation on the internal cooling fan reduces airflow. Specifically, use a clean, dry cloth to wipe the intake grille quarterly. Blocked filters lead to thermal shutdown during summer peak loads.
Buyer’s Guide (FAQ) for the 3500/15 133292-01
  • Is the 3500/15 133292-01 still in active production?
    Yes, Bently Nevada lists this module as current active lifecycle status. However, verify with your supplier for any impending obsolescence notices, as the 3500 platform is gradually succeeded by the Orbit 60 series.
  • What is the typical lead time for this power supply module?
    Standard lead time ranges from 3 to 6 weeks, depending on Bently factory backlog. For urgent replacements, stocking distributors often hold pre-owned 133292-01 units tested to OEM specs.
  • Can I use this module with older 3500 rack versions (e.g., firmware 2.x)?
    Yes, the 133292-01 is backward-compatible with all 3500 rack revisions. Nevertheless, confirm that your rack’s backplane supports the new module’s power rating (150W continuous) without exceeding the total rack budget.
  • What are the most frequent configuration errors during installation?
    Field reports cite incorrect AC voltage selection (mistaking 120V for 240V) and failure to set the rack’s power-up sequencing. Consequently, always check the jumper position before mounting and review the 3500/15 manual for correct slot assignment.
  • How do I identify a genuine Bently Nevada 133292-01 vs. a third-party clone?
    Genuine modules feature a holographic label with a unique serial number and a tamper-evident seal. Additionally, the OEM firmware version is printed on the main PCB. Purchase only from authorized distributors to avoid counterfeit units that lack CE/UL certification.
